HB 249
Florida House Bill

Level 2 Background Screenings; Revises provisions related to level 2 background screenings & the Care Provider Screening Clearinghouse; adds disqualifying offenses to screening requirements; revises reporting & rescreening timeframes; expands agencies & entities which may utilize Criminal Justice Information Program; requires program to develop method for identifying or verifying individual; requires specified entities to initiate criminal history checks through FDLE or clearinghouse by specified date. APPROPRIATION: $12,400,000
Last Action See all actions
House • May 02, 2023: Laid on Table; companion bill(s) passed, see CS/SB 676 (Ch. 2023-220)
